在flist中羅列代碼路徑是往往會用到svn代碼的本地路徑,當然可以使用絕對路徑,但是看起來不直觀,而且當svn路徑修改的時候,絕對路徑也要跟着修改,並且當其他人共同開發使用flist的時候路徑往往也是不一樣的,所以建議使用相對路徑。
這就需要在環境變量中設置SVN項目的路徑,在flist中直接調用相對路徑即可。
方法很多,我就介紹一種,其他的原理也基本相同,又興趣可以自己查資料。
例如:我有一個項目叫project1,路徑爲/storage/home/my/project1。
1、在用戶目錄下打開.bashrc文件。
2、在最下面添加一條命令
export PROJECT1_DIR=/storage/home/my/project1
3、source ./bashrc 或者 . ./bashrc,使其立即生效。
以後就可以直接使用$PROJECT1_DIR來代替/storage/home/my/project1。